Complete Water Utility Guide

Securing a Wilmer Utility Connection

To get the water flowing at your new property, you must formally apply for a utility account at the municipal offices situated at 128 N. Dallas Avenue. The city requires a finalized Service Agreement alongside a valid picture identification card. A mandatory upfront deposit is strictly enforced to protect the municipal infrastructure budget. For standard residential homes, the deposit is set at $125. Commercial business deposits are significantly higher and are scaled based on the physical size of the water meterโ€”starting at $200 for a 3/4-inch meter and escalating up to $325 for a 2-inch connection.

Penalty Application and Cut-off Dates

Wilmer operates on a highly rigid municipal billing cycle. Once generated, you agree to pay your utility service charges no later than the 15th of each month. If the balance remains unsatisfied after this deadline, a 10% late penalty is instantly calculated and added to the ledger. If the account continues to be ignored, the city will move forward with a formal service disconnection on the 25th of the month. Restoring your water access after a lock-out involves settling the past due balance alongside substantial administrative fees, making punctuality absolutely essential.

Liability and Transferring Service

If you are moving from one neighborhood to another within the Wilmer city limits, you can easily shift your utility profile by requesting an Account Transfer. This process carries a nominal $25 administrative fee for residential customers. It is crucial to note that the city requires someone to be physically present at the property when the water is initially turned on. By signing the utility agreement, the account holder completely releases the City of Wilmer from all liability regarding sudden interior water damage caused by open faucets, leaky appliances, or broken pipes when the street valve is finally activated.

Mandatory Municipal Line Locates

Protecting the underground water grid is a massive priority for the Public Works department. If you are planning a major landscaping project, installing a new fence, or conducting any excavation deeper than 18 inches, you are legally required to request a utility line locate. It is highly important to understand that Wilmer's specific water utility lines are not integrated into the standard '811 - Call Before You Dig' process. Residents and private contractors must coordinate directly with the city's Public Works division to ensure the local water mains are safely marked before a shovel ever hits the dirt.
